Siloam Springs is a city in Benton County, Arkansas, with a population of 18,347 as of the 2020 census. The city is located in the northwestern part of the county, on the border with Oklahoma.
Siloam Springs is a diverse community, with a population that is 68.92% white, 14.84% two or more races, 6.07% Native American, 5.39% other race, 3.2% Asian, and 1.2% black or African American. The city also has a small population of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ander residents (0.38%), as well as people of Hispanic or Latino origin (21.7%).
The median age in Siloam Springs is 30.7 years old. The city has a slightly higher proportion of female residents (50.3%) than male residents (49.7%).
In terms of education, 89.9% of Siloam Springs residents have a high school diploma or equivalent, and 27.9% have a bachelor’s degree or higher. The city’s median household income is $69,172.
The workforce in Siloam Springs is largely employed in the service sector, with 29.2% of workers employed in retail trade, 17.3% employed in healthcare and social assistance, and 13.8% employed in educational services. Other major industries in the city include manufacturing (10.2%), construction (9.1%), and transportation and warehousing (8.2%).
The cost of living in Siloam Springs is slightly lower than the national average. The median home value in the city is $215,000.
Siloam Springs is a growing community, with a population that has increased by 6.66% since the 2010 census. The city is home to a variety of businesses and amenities, including a shopping mall, a hospital, and several schools. Siloam Springs is also a popular destination for recreation, with several parks and lakes located in the area.
